Swiss banks are happy to have foreign residents as customers. You can hold an account in Swiss francs or in a range of other world currencies. Each bank will set the minimum deposit amount for opening the account, so you will need to find a bank that will accept the amount of funds you have.

How can a foreigner open a bank account in Switzerland?
If you’re looking to open a bank account in Switzerland, the documentation you’ll need is:
- A valid passport,
- Verification of the origin of your income (this could be a statement from your last bank),
- Confirmation of the address you listed (they might choose to send some mail to your address to verify this).
Why is a Swiss bank account so special?
The main benefits of Swiss bank accounts include the low levels of financial risk and high levels of privacy they offer. Furthermore, Swiss law requires that banks have high capital requirements and strong depositor protection, which practically ensures that any deposits will be safe from financial crisis and conflict.

How are Swiss bank accounts used for privacy?
Privacy has limits. Swiss banks now cooperate with tax and criminal investigations, turning over information that account holders might wish to conceal from others. 1 Historically, Swiss bank accounts were used for shielding assets from law enforcement, creditors, and tax authorities.
